Output 12d6656da35a2562569fc2d952b124c265181c74f3eb27e49554494d80654e4e:0

value
18906934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d39534bf1da88d319b304d21914bb4a9ad893660 OP_EQUAL
address
3LymF38Gh4nyapPoeJ51BBx4ovKvFy8eyt
transaction
12d6656da35a2562569fc2d952b124c265181c74f3eb27e49554494d80654e4e
spent
true